Opportunities for Teachers:
Faculty members at SSML “Bona Sforza” have the opportunity to undertake teaching activities at European universities holding the Erasmus Charter for Higher Education (ECHE) with which we have established bilateral agreements.
This initiative is supported by European mobility grants, facilitating the exchange of knowledge and teaching practices across borders.
Interested faculty members should first consult with our Mobility Office to verify the existence of a bilateral agreement with the potential host university and the availability of EU funds.
We encourage teachers to familiarize themselves with the program regulations, especially concerning fund allocation and reporting requirements.
Upon confirmation, the outgoing teacher is responsible for coordinating with the host faculty member to determine the dates, contents, and duration of the mobility. All details must be outlined in a Teaching Agreement, signed by both parties and their respective Erasmus+ administrative offices.
- Key Features of the Program:
Mobility Duration:
The duration extends from a minimum of 5 days to a maximum of 2 months, excluding travel time.
Eligible participants include:
- Full Professors
- Associate Professors
- Researchers
- Contract Professors
Teaching Requirements:
During their stay, participating faculty must engage in at least 8 hours of teaching per week (or any shorter period of stay), ensuring a substantial contribution to the host institution's academic offerings.
Mobility Agreement:
Before the mobility period, a Mobility Agreement must be signed by the staff member, their home institution, and the receiving institution.
This agreement outlines the teaching or training program to be followed, emphasizing mutual responsibility for the quality of the mobility experience.
- Financial Support:
Participants are eligible for EU grants that contribute towards travel and subsistence costs
The grant amount varies depending on several factors, including the destination country and the availability of other financial sources.

Hosting International Colleagues:
Our program also welcomes educators from partner institutions to share their expertise within our classrooms. This reciprocal arrangement allows our students to benefit from diverse pedagogical approaches and international perspectives, fostering a global learning environment.
- Application Process:
For incoming mobility, the SSML “Bona Sforza” host teacher simply needs to communicate the hosting dates to our office and facilitate the signing of the required documentation.
